The comparison between FlowSense Pro and StoreSense Analytics Suite presents a classic trade-off in retail technology: robust operational resilience versus advanced user experience visualization. FlowSense Pro clearly dominates in the critical area of data sovereignty and operational uptime, making it the superior choice for highly regulated or infrastructure-challenged environments. Its core strength lies in its edge computing architecture, which ensures that flow monitoring continues uninterrupted even during prolonged internet outages, a capability StoreSense Analytics Suite cannot match with its cloud-centric approach.
Conversely, StoreSense Analytics Suite shines in the post-collection analysis layer; its computer vision capabilities and intuitive visualization tools allow merchandising teams to rapidly correlate movement patterns with specific POS touchpoints, offering immediate, actionable insights into customer friction points. While FlowSense Pro guarantees data capture reliability through its hybrid beacon/sensor system, StoreSense Analytics Suite provides a significantly lower barrier to entry and a faster time-to-insight for initial proof-of-concept testing. The meaningful trade-off here is between guaranteed data *capture* (FlowSense Pro) and superior data *interpretation* (StoreSense Analytics Suite).
Therefore, if the primary business risk is regulatory non-compliance or operational downtime, FlowSense Pro is the definitive winner; however, if the primary goal is optimizing the in-store merchandising layout with minimal initial overhead, StoreSense Analytics Suite holds the edge.

compare Feature Comparison
| Feature | FlowSense Pro | StoreSense Analytics Suite |
|---|---|---|
| Data Processing Model | Edge Computing (Local Processing) | Cloud-Centric Processing (Remote Analysis) |
| Connectivity Handling | High resilience; functions reliably during internet outages. | Requires stable internet for optimal, real-time performance. |
| Core Monitoring Technology | Hybrid Beacon/Sensor System | Advanced Computer Vision Capabilities |
| Key Output Strength | Data Sovereignty and Operational Uptime | Actionable Visualization and POS Correlation |
| Target User Profile | Privacy-conscious SMBs in regulated areas. | Brands focused on optimizing the physical customer journey. |
| Setup Difficulty | Moderate complexity due to edge hardware requirements. | Low barrier to entry, suitable for quick PoC testing. |
